Book Description:
|
This set of short case studies is designed to give students an introduction into infectious disease epidemiology. The cases and the case questions are designed to encourage discussion about infectious diseases and fundamental principals of epidemiology. Case 1: Hepatitis A Case 2: Plague Case 3: Dengue Fever Case 4: Bacterial Meningitis Case 5: Rabies Case 6: Shigella Case 7: TuberculosisGroup Case AssignmentsIndividual Case Assignments
